South African Islamic investors and financiers are likely to be recognised by way of a new insertion in the Income Tax Act, consultancy Grant Thornton said on Tuesday.
The proposed new section of the act would take into account Shariah practices which involved profit and risk sharing and forbade the paying or receiving of interest or investment in certain industries.

- Inflation delivered yet another surprise on the downside on Wednesday, with the July rate of change in the consumer price index (CPI) coming in at 3.7% from 4.2% in June, immediately reigniting speculation that an interest rate cut may be on the cards next month.
The rate was the lowest since July 2006 and is well below the midpoint of the Reserve Bank's 3% to 6% target range for inflation.
The fall came despite a sharp spike in electricity tariffs, which Statistics SA said was 16.3%.

SA is developing plans to achieve a target growth rate of at least 7% per annum in the near future, President Jacob Zuma said on Wednesday.
In a lecture prepared for delivery to the Renmin University in Beijing, China, Zuma said this target growth rate was achievable as the country was investing heavily in electricity, freight transport systems, and public transport.
Last year SA suffered its first recession in 17 years as a result of the global financial crisis.

It is more difficult to buy a house than ever before notwithstanding lower interest rates, market statistics show.
According to Absa’s latest house price index, prices were 15.2% higher last month than a year ago.
The average house price is R1m.
There are several factors affecting the affordability of housing.
These include the broader economic environment, household indebtedness, banks' lending criteria and the National Credit Act.
